Detectives in Florida are investigating the death of a 2-year-old girl whose parents discovered she had been left in the family’s hot car Thursday and rushed her to a hospital where she was pronounced deceased.

According to Volusia Sheriff’s Office, the Orange City family told detectives they left their Highland Drive home and went to lunch in DeLand.

They returned home at about 2:40 p.m. with the child and two older brothers, ages 15 and 8, according to investigators.

Around 5 p.m., the girl’s parents found her unresponsive still in the car and drove her to the hospital, where she was pronounced deceased just before 6 p.m.

The circumstances of the child’s death are under active investigation by the Volusia Sheriff’s Major Case Unit.
